Surname change of child, can it be done without consent of other parent?

Asked on Nov 06th, 2014 on Family Law - New York
More details to this question:
My 12 year old sons father has physical custody and we share legal. Our son has my maiden last neme because at the time of his birth the father wasn't around. The father is now saying he wants to change our sons last name. I don't agree. Can he do it without my consent?
